Jim Crumley is a Scottish author renowned for his evocative writing that often reflects his deep connection with nature and the landscapes of Scotland. With a career spanning several decades, Crumley has penned numerous works that explore the beauty and intricacies of the natural world, and he is particularly celebrated for his keen observations and lyrical prose. His notable books include "Gulfs of Blue Air: A Highland Journey," which captures the essence of the Scottish Highlands, and "Saint Kilda: A Portrait of Britain's Remotest Island Landscape," a work that pays homage to one of Britain's most isolated and stunning locations.
Crumley's writing not only showcases his love for the environment but also serves as a profound commentary on the relationship between humanity and nature. His unique perspective and ability to articulate the subtleties of the natural landscape have garnered him a dedicated readership. Through his work, he has inspired many to appreciate and protect the beauty of the natural world, making him a significant figure in contemporary nature writing.
